</ConnectHome>Cause
BTREE GC works slow at the chunk reclamation stage. This alert is generated where there is more than 1 TB of full garbage and the difference between the garbage detection rate and the garbage chunk reclaim rate is greater than 100 GB. The alert sends when the system has been in this state for 7 days.
Resolution
- Connect to one of the nodes in the cluster over a putty session.
- Verify Current Sensor Status.
Command:
svc_rest_cmd -i `hostname -i` /vdc/sensor/status/BtreeChunkLevelGC
# svc_rest_cmd -i `hostname -i` /vdc/sensor/status/BtreeChunkLevelGC svc_rest_cmd 1.0.10 <?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8" standalone="yes"?> <SensorStatusList> <SensorId>BtreeChunkLevelGC</SensorId> <ListSensorStatus> <SensorStatusRestRep> <ContextId>Btree Chunk Level GC</ContextId> <CurrentState>OK</CurrentState> <NodeId>1f4368c3-37cd-467f-9efc-289264806ea0</NodeId> <PreviousState>OK</PreviousState> <Time>1551118064264</Time> </SensorStatusRestRep> </ListSensorStatus>
- Look for <CurrentState>, if it is set to OK, then error is not active and this is likely a false alert. Ignore the alert, but if it triggers again within the next week then open a service request with Technical Support
